What Customers Say About Roti
Roti receives mixed reviews. Many praise the delicious, authentic Indian, Bangladeshi, and Pakistani food, especially the fresh naan. Some customers mention issues with cleanliness, service, and occasional food quality concerns, including reports of spoiled food.
